原创 eclipse定位到class文件而不是java文件

在eclipse裏面導入了一個老項目,其中既有jar包又有它的源文件。然後我在某處按住Ctrl點擊一個類文件,跳轉到了jar包中的class文件裏面。同時,在debug模式下面,如果我同時在相同的java文件和它的class文件設置了

原创 Failed to start component [StandardEngine[Catalina]

java.util.concurrent.ExecutionException: org.apache.catalina.LifecycleException: Failed to start component [StandardEng

原创 Unable to process Jar entry & java.util.zip.ZipException: invalid LOC header (bad signature)

Unable to process Jar entry [org/bouncycastle/sasn1/DerObject.class] from Jar [jar:file:/D:/sts/wages/.metadata/.plugin

原创 數獨求解的java實現

用窮舉法來求解數獨問題。大概思路就是: 1、先挑出以及存在的數字,不作處理。 2、未知數從上到下,從左到右開始枚舉,假如第一個數字是[0][0],先假設是1,判斷它所在行是否有重複,再判斷它所在的列是否有重複,最後判斷它所在的9宮格是

原创 freemarker的java.io.FileNotFoundException問題

程序在指定模板的時候就會報錯, Template template = conf.getTemplate(tpl); 貼上錯誤代碼: java.io.FileNotFoundException: Template "/WEB-INF/te

原创 Java讀取Excel內容

這裏使用的是maven項目,在pom裏面添加依賴 <!-- xls解析 --> <dependency> <groupId>org.apache.poi</groupId> <artifact

原创 jsp中在option裏面寫c:if代碼報錯解決方案

把正常的項目導入到sts後,幾乎所有的在option標籤裏面寫了c:if都不約而同的報了錯,然而項目本身是沒問題的,運行也是正常。 sts版本是3.9.0,基於Eclipse Oxygen (4.7.0),原因就是eclipse本身的b

原创 Caused by: org.springframework.beans.NotReadablePropertyException

異常詳情: Caused by: org.springframework.beans.NotReadablePropertyException: Invalid property 'dayNew' of bean class [com.z

原创 com.mysql.jdbc.exceptions.jdbc4.CommunicationsException: The last packet successfully received from

com.mysql.jdbc.exceptions.jdbc4.CommunicationsException: The last packet successfully received from the server was 59,8

原创 eclipse中的配置tomcat使jsp保存生效

在eclipse中配置tomcat讓其在項目代碼修改之後不會自動重啓,而且jsp修改保存之後在網頁中自動生效。

原创 ssh的web.xml學習筆記

web.xml 中的listener、 filter、servlet 加載順序及其詳解 首先可以肯定的是,加載順序與它們在 web.xml 文件中的先後順序無關。即不會因爲 filter 寫在 listener 的前面而會先加載 fil

原创 win8.1環境下db2 9.7安裝步驟

執行exe文件 選擇解壓縮目錄 完成之後,執行安裝文件 點擊安裝產品 選擇典型安裝 默認路徑 選擇安裝路徑 設置用戶信息 準備DB2工具目錄要打勾 設置通知可以取消 等待安裝完成。 如

原创 tomcat修改數據庫url之後依然連接到原來數據庫的問題

在context.xml裏面修改完數據庫連接信息,保存,重新啓動項目,但是項目依然連接到修改之前的數據庫。 一般來說需要clean一下,然後再publish,就能夠正常連接。 當然爲了保證要連接的url是正確的,可以打開publish

原创 微信網頁開發亂碼解決

微信端網頁數據傳輸出現亂碼,但是dao和service層都是和電腦網頁同樣的,即便是別人已經寫好的項目放在我這邊運行也會出現亂碼。 好吧,問題就出在tomcat上,在server.xml裏的以下代碼 <Connector URIEnc

原创 Cannot change version of project facet Dynamic Web Module to 3.0?

打開文件路徑下的.settings文件夾,找到org.eclipse.wst.common.project.facet.core.xml文件,用記事本打開。 修改爲<installed facet="jst.web" version="